The escalating demand for pork highlights the importance of swift and accurate pregnancy diagnosis in sows, a crucial factor in farm profitability. The prevalent use of low-frequency ultrasound devices in this context poses a challenge owing to the suboptimal resolution of the resultant images. This study introduces an innovative approach for sow pregnancy diagnosis using deep learning techniques to analyze low-frequency ultrasound images. Our methodology encompasses the development and comparative analysis of three distinct classification models: ViT-H, ConvNeXt-xlarge, and Xception. These models aim to improve diagnostic accuracy. AutoAugment was used to augment the data to expand the training dataset, thereby enhancing the robustness of the models under varied conditions. Results indicate a notable improvement in diagnostic performance, with the implementation of AutoAugment leading to significant achievements in the models, reflected by AUC values of 0.865, 0.856, and 0.866. These outcomes affirm the viability of deep learning in the effective management of sow pregnancies in livestock farms and suggest potential applications in broader animal husbandry contexts. This research marks a significant contribution to the evolution of agricultural technologies, presenting a scalable and efficacious solution for sow pregnancy diagnosis.

The objective of this study was to assess how sow and litter performance and nutrient utilization were affected by dietary probiotic supplementation in gestation and lactation diets that contained high levels of canola meal. Seventy-five sows were allotted to one of three treatment diets, starting on d 80 of gestation. The experimental diets included a control diet () composed of corn and soybean meal, or a modified CTRL diet where soybean meal was substituted with 300 g/kg of canola meal, provided either with () or without () product supplementation.

Within-litter variations in birth weight (BW) influence piglet postnatal growth and survival rate. The present study investigated the effects of the valine metabolite 3-hydroxyisobutyric acid (3-HIB) on the birth weight of piglets by supplementing the sow diet with 3-HIB during late pregnancy. Forty sows were assigned randomly to the control (Con) group and 3-HIB supplementation groups (15 mg/kg body weight), with 20 sows per group.

The main objective of this study was to investigate the impact of incorporating dietary almond hull (AH) supplementation on various aspects, including the reproductive and growth performance of sows and their piglets, as well as nutrient digestibility, milk composition, and fecal score. For this purpose, a total of 21 sows (Landrace × Yorkshire), with an average parity of 3.3, were selected and divided into three dietary treatment groups: (i) a control group as basal diet (CON), (ii) the basal diet with 3% AH (TRT1), and (iii) the basal diet with 6% AH (TRT2).
